=== Git multimail script updated ===
For all Git repositories on SourceForge, Edward d'Auvergne has updated the git-multimail repository hook script to 1.5-dev (the current master branch) from 1.2-dev, with a few customisations/simplifications for our commitlogs ML. If you see any error messages when committing, please report these. A failure of the git-multimail Python script will only result in a failure of the sending of an email to the ML, as this is a post-receive hook - the commit will have been successfully pushed/etc.<ref>{{cite web

=== Local apt.dat versions support ===
Thanks to work by Florent Rougon, multiple apt.dat files (which contain airport data) can now be loaded, rather than the single <tt>''[[$FG_ROOT]]/Airports/apt.dat.gz''</tt>.<ref>{{cite web

}}</ref> These files (either <tt>*.dat</tt> or <tt>*.dat.gz</tt>) can be loaded from <tt>'''''Scenery path'''/NavData/apt/''</tt>, where '''Scenery path''' is any path specified by the <code>--fg-scenery</code> command line option. These will take precedence over the default one (<tt>''[[$FG_ROOT]]/Airports/apt.dat.gz''</tt>). Note that any change to apt.dat files should continue to be submitted to the [https://gateway.x-plane.com/ X-Plane gateway] so that they will eventually be included in the main distribution.
 
=== Standalone Canvas NavDisplay dialog ===
[[File:ND-dialog-customizable-size-and-instances.png|thumb|Screenshot showing the dialog with two independent NavDisplay instances]]
 
Hooray has been working on a dialog to easily develop, test and prototype new [[NavDisplay]] styles. It is capable of showing multiple NavDisplay instances, which can be controlled and tested independently (using different settings for range, modes, traffic, etc.). The dialog will also reload the styles file (navdisplay.mfd) when it is reopened (or the selected style changed), meaning that FlightGear doesn't have to be restarted every time changes are made.
 
As of 10/2016, this is pending review by Gijs and Hyde before it can be committed to the base package.
